STAMFORD, Conn., July 10, 2018 /PRNewswire/ -- Information Services Group (ISG) (Nasdaq: III), a leading global technology research and advisory firm, will participate in the IAOP webinar, "Achieving Your Value Proposition with Effective SLAs," on Wednesday, July 11, at 11 a.m., U.S. Eastern time.

The webinar, produced by the IAOP Voice of the Customer chapter, will feature a panel of experts, including Alan Hanson, lead partner of ISG's Banking and Financial Services practice in the Americas. Hanson will be joined by Lawrence Kane, senior leader, Strategic Sourcing Functional Excellence & First Time Quality, Boeing; David Althoff, vice president, Insurance SBU lead, Cognizant; and Neil Hirshman, partner and co-lead of Kirkland & Ellis' Technology & IP Transactions practice.

Hanson will discuss how to align performance metrics with business goals and address the growing impact of robotic process automation (RPA) and other emerging digital technologies on service level agreements (SLAs).

"Organizations are under constant pressure to measure and report on services in a way that has meaning to the end customer and demonstrates tighter alignment with business goals," said Hanson. "As such, they must go beyond standard approaches to consuming and contracting for services. This imperative is giving rise to a whole new generation of sourcing contracts governed and measured by performance-based metrics aligned with business outcomes."

ISG addresses the topic of SLAs in two recent white papers, "Making Service Levels Work for the Business" and "Performance Based Contracting: The Next Step in Sourcing."

The live webinar will reveal the latest thinking on SLAs from four perspectives: customer (Boeing), supplier (Cognizant), advisor (ISG) and legal (Kirkland & Ellis), and explore such issues as the "watermelon effect" in SLAs, trends in developing new SLAs, effective alternatives to SLAs, and at-risk philosophy and implementation.

The IAOP Voice of the Customer chapter is co-chaired by Humana, Pratt & Whitney, Boeing, MUFG Union Bank NA, Abbott, Greater Toronto Airports Authority, Transamerica, Pfizer, Bristol-Myers Squibb and Sprint Corporation.

About ISG

ISG (Information Services Group) (Nasdaq: III) is a leading global technology research and advisory firm. A trusted business partner to more than 700 clients, including 75 of the top 100 enterprises in the world, ISG is committed to helping corporations, public sector organizations, and service and technology providers achieve operational excellence and faster growth. The firm specializes in digital transformation services, including automation, cloud and data analytics; sourcing advisory; managed governance and risk services; network carrier services; technology strategy and operations design; change management; market intelligence and technology research and analysis. Founded in 2006, and based in Stamford, Conn., ISG employs more than 1,300 professionals operating in more than 20 countries—a global team known for its innovative thinking, market influence, deep industry and technology expertise, and world-class research and analytical capabilities based on the industry's most comprehensive marketplace data.
